Located inside The Twin Lakes Inn, our Saloon is a full-service restaurant and bar, serving up tasty meal choices and drinks within a true Wild West setting. Diners can enjoy tasty appetizers, drinks and meals in the bar, the sunroom or in the Dayton Room, which takes its title from the original name - Dayton - given to Twin Lakes Village back in the 1800s. On the east side of our building is a large patio and food court. Between Memorial weekend and into the fall leaf peeping season, the patio is open every day from about 11 - 6. Local faves Punky's and Indy Pass Pies are serving up good eatin' to fuel your Twin Lakes adventures. The Inn's bar is also open for beer, cocktails and wine to accompany your patio meals. HEALTH NOTE: As a licensed restaurant and commercial kitchen we ALWAYS take the safety of our guests, staff and our meal ingredients very seriously. In addition to all our standard safety procedures, we also follow all government health guidelines. A unique benefit of our historic facility is that it has no forced-air ventilation. Instead, indoor heat comes from radiant baseboard (hot water) units and sleeping rooms have operating windows if you wish to let in fresh mountain air.
